Over the past 20 years, there have been 2 property sales recorded in the NR31 7AU postcode area. The highest sale price reached £94,995, while the most recent sale was a property sold in August 2006 for £94,995.

The estimated average property value in NR31 7AU currently stands at £135,290, which is approximately 29.4% lower than the city average - making it a relatively affordable option for buyers.

In terms of size, the average price per square metre is approximately £1,391.

Property prices in NR31 7AU have risen by 6.7% over the past year , with a total increase of 25.9% over the past five years, and a long-term rise of 57.8% over the past decade.

The most common type of property sold in the area is semi-detached, making up around 50% of transactions , followed by terraced.

Housing in NR31 7AU is predominantly owner-occupied, with an estimated 100% of homes being lived in by the owners.
